If the one wi-fi name feature is enabled on your extender, then it is next to impossible to change the wireless settings of the extender through the Netgear extender setup wizard. You will have to login to the router to change the Wi-Fi network settings. If you don’t know how to login to the router, then no need to worry. Yes, if no one Wi-Fi name feature is enabled, then you can change the settings of your Wi-Fi network even from the web interface of your extender.
Now, the steps to change the extender Wi-Fi settings are:
- Open a web browser from your computer or smart device and it must be remembered that the device from which you are going to open the browser must be connected to the extender.
- Login to the extender. If you have not enabled the one Wi-Fi name feature, then enter www Mywifiext net setup in the browser web address space. If the feature is enabled, then enter the address in the same manner and add local as a suffix.
- For android devices, enter IP 92.168.1.2 in the space.
- A login page will appear.
- Enter the username and password in the first two fields. Tap ‘Login’.
- Enter into the ‘Settings’ page from the home interface.
- All the wireless settings will be displayed.
- If you want to change the SSID, then click on the ‘Change SSID’ option.
- To change the password, enter the ‘Wi-Fi password’ option.
- Tap ‘Save’. All the settings will be saved thereafter.
After this, all the smart devices will be able to connect to the extender through the new SSID. You must select the new SSID from the list of wireless networks displaying on the screen.
